Lizzy Anjorin Accepts ₦10m Boxing Challenge To Face Iyabo Ojo, Drops Conditions For Fight Agreement
According to Ireporter Online, Nollywood actress Lizzy Anjorin has formally accepted a proposed ₦10 million celebrity boxing challenge involving her colleague, Iyabo Ojo, in a development that further escalates their long-standing public feud.
Naija News reports that the idea of a celebrity boxing match between both actresses was initially floated in 2024 by Paulo, with a ₦10 million prize attached for the eventual winner. However, Anjorin has now publicly confirmed her readiness to participate, while introducing new conditions to the proposed bout.
In a post shared via her Instagram page on Sunday, Anjorin stated that she is prepared to enter the ring but insisted that the arrangement should be altered to include a preliminary fight involving Paulo and her husband before she eventually faces Iyabo Ojo.
She wrote, “As at today, 3rd May 2026, I accept your challenge. You (Paulo) and Chief Lawal will fight 10 rounds non-stop in the ring. Then the next day, it will be me and Iyabo Ojo in the ring.”
The actress also intensified the exchange with a series of pointed remarks directed at both Paulo and Iyabo Ojo, challenging them to publicly provide evidence of their financial standing and personal achievements.
The latest development adds another layer to the ongoing rivalry between Anjorin and Ojo, a dispute that has repeatedly played out across social media platforms, courtrooms, and public statements over the years.
Their feud, which reportedly stems from professional disagreements and personal conflicts, has previously resulted in legal confrontations. In 2025, Iyabo Ojo filed a ₦1 billion defamation lawsuit against Anjorin, although the case was later struck out on procedural grounds, with Ojo signalling intentions to pursue further legal action.
